Fitness & wellness in San ramon

San Ramon’s fitness scene is growing, with a clear lean toward functional training and group workouts. CrossFit San Ramon and F45 Training are popular for those focused on strength and HIIT routines. For those looking for a slower pace, Modo Yoga offers classes emphasizing breath and alignment. Thanks to the city’s suburban layout, many studios host outdoor sessions in nearby Central Park or along the Iron Horse Regional Trail when weather allows.

Fitness options cluster mainly around Dougherty Valley and Bishop Ranch. Here, small group functional training and yoga classes—from Vinyasa flows to gentle restorative sessions—are common. Monthly memberships generally cost between $120 and $180, with drop-in classes around $20. Given San Ramon’s mild climate, studios often blend indoor and outdoor workouts, attracting locals who enjoy staying active year-round without heading far from home or work.

Frequently asked questions about studios in San ramon

What types of fitness classes are popular in San Ramon right now?

Locals are gravitating toward hybrid strength-and-cardio formats, like those at The Grid Fitness in Bishop Ranch, mixing HIIT with mobility work. Barre classes have picked up too, with The Barre Code near San Ramon Marketplace offering upbeat sessions. Outdoor yoga remains a favorite, especially at Alamo Creek’s Sun and Earth studio, which blends mindfulness with fresh air.

Which neighborhoods in San Ramon have convenient access to fitness studios?

Beyond Alamo Creek and Dougherty Valley, Bishop Ranch is a fitness hub—between busy offices and shops you’ll find studios like Tone House, great for boxing-style workouts. Near San Ramon Marketplace, you can hop into SoulCycle or a Pilates spot without needing a car. Bike lanes on Crow Canyon Road and Stone Valley Road make getting around for workouts pretty stress-free.

What is the typical pricing structure for fitness classes in San Ramon?

Drop-in classes generally range from $18 to $25 depending on studio and class type. Monthly memberships at spots like The Grid or The Barre Code typically start around $130 and can go up to $220 for unlimited access. Many places offer tiered packages, so if you’re only going a couple times a week, there are lower-cost options available as of 2026.

Are there any local tips for newcomers wanting to join fitness classes in San Ramon?

Keep an eye on the San Ramon Community Center’s seasonal fitness fairs where studios like Sun and Earth or Tone House showcase intro classes and drop-in specials. Many locals also use apps like Mindbody to snag last-minute deals, especially at boutique studios near Bishop Ranch. Joining neighborhood Facebook groups can be a great way to find partner workouts or casual meetups too.
